Kent welcomes Lakshmi Venkatesh and Usman Darr

The Engineering and Consulting team is on a mission to continually enhance Kent’s standing as a world-class consulting and engineering partner to our clients. Our technical expertise, enabled by our standardised delivery model and a leading-edge digital approach, is how we’re doing just that.

This month, we announce the appointment of two key leaders joining the team to drive our plans forward for the upward trajectory we’re on.

Welcome to Lakshmi Venkatesh who has recently joined as Vice President & General Manager of our Global Engineering Centre (GEC) in Mumbai. A highly efficient and competitive GEC is at the core of our engineering delivery model and Lakshmi’s know-how, experience and drive will support both the assurance quality in the minds of our clients and the continued enhancement of our GEC capabilities.

 A graduate of Chemical Engineering from UDCT (the University of Bombay, Department of Chemical Technology) Mumbai, Lakshmi has a career spanning 38 years.  This career has seen her grow from Graduate Engineer at Larsen & Toubro to the Head of Petrofac Mumbai and Director of Petrofac Indian offices.

As a thought leader and engaging speaker, Lakshmi is no stranger to industry conferences, both in India and overseas. Also residing on the faculty for Post Graduate Diploma in Chemical Technology Management for students at ICT in 2019 & 2020. The awards and recognition for Lakshmi’s contribution to the industry further confirm the remarkable engineer we have joining us:

  • Awarded the EVE (Excellence Values Energy) award in 2012 for recognition of people who live the values and go above and beyond their day job. H
  • Recognised by MEPEC (Middle East Process Engineering Conference) in their Leadership Excellence for Women Awards (LEWA) in 2013.
  • Women of Achievement runner-up award.  Dedicated to recognising professional excellence among women in the Middle East by the Prime Minister of Bahrain.
  • Woman Executive of the year in the Oil & Gas Industry in 2019 by the Federation of Indian Petroleum Industry (FIPI) and the award presented by Shri Dharmendra Pradhan, the Honourable Minister for Petroleum and Natural Gas and Steel.

The good news continues as we also welcome Usman Darr on board later this month (expected 21st February).  Usman joins as Managing Director Engineering and Consulting (E&C) UK (Engineering) with responsibility for developing our UK-based Engineering business.  He will work collaboratively alongside Les Newman as Managing Director E&C UK (Consulting).

Usman will strategically drive the growth of our FEED + business with Les centred on further developing our Consulting (pre-FEED) proposition. The establishment and growth of a client recognised FEED + engineering centre in the UK is critical to both our continued development in the Energy Transition and Low Carbon markets as well as conventional O&G markets.

Usman brings experience and passion in the development of FEED and Engineering capability in the UK, he has experience and recent success across our market portfolio of conventional Oil & Gas and the UK Low Carbon sector including Green / Blue Hydrogen, Waste to BioFuels, Offshore Wind and CCUS.

With a degree in Chemical Engineering from the University of London, Usman is a 30-year veteran of our industry and has worked with British Gas, Granherne and most recently Petrofac as VP Engineering & Consulting Services.

Usman believes business development plays an essential role in our front-end business unit and will be a catalyst for leveraging the wider services of our business as he develops our engineering centre expertise globally.
